Default F150 2001 4wd Transfer Case Fluid

Hello, I am getting ready to change the fluid in my transfer case but I don't understand the owner manual. It states that it holds 2 qts of transfer case fluid and then later it states 3.7 pints of front axle lubricant.

Where in the world does the axle lubricant go? Do both of them go in the transfer case together?

The transfer case gets XL 12 transfer case fluid, the rear axle gets 75w140 synthetic, front axle gets 80w90, you can drain the front diff,, just make sure to remove the fill plug first. You have to remove the rear cover to drain the rear diff.
